摘要
This work aimed to analyze the relationships between maturity offset, anthropometric variables and the vertical force-velocity profile in youth (12-18 years old) male basketball players. The vertical force-velocity profile was measured in 49 basketball players, grouped in competitive-age categories, i.e., under 14, 16 and 18 years of age (U-14, U-16 and U-18, respectively). A bivariate correlational analysis was carried out between maturity offset, anthropometric variables (height, body mass, % fat, muscle mass, bone mass and body mass index (BMI)) and vertical force-velocity profile (theoretical maximal force [F0], theoretical maximal velocity [V0], theoretical maximal power [Pmax], force-velocity imbalance [Fvimb] and force-velocity profile orientation). The results showed significant correlations (p < 0.05) between Fvimb and maturity offset at early ages of training (12-15 years). The anthropometric profile was correlated (p < 0.05) with F0 in U-14, V0 in U-16, and Pmax in U-18 basketball players. The current findings suggest a relationship between the vertical force-velocity imbalance and maturity offset and the main vertical force-velocity profile variables. The vertical force-velocity profile is hypothesized as a useful index to correct vertical force-velocity deficits according to the maturity offset of male basketball players.
